Bayelsa State Governor Hon. Seriake Dickson on Monday commended the
Nigerian Air Force for their gallant efforts at protecting the
territorial integrity of the nation and partnering with the state
government in the maintainance of law and order.
Governor Dickson gave the commendation when he received the new Air
Officer Commanding, Mobility Command, Yenagoa, Air Vice Marshal Stephen
Ikpletu Onuh and his team in Government House, Yenagoa
Describing the new AOC as a thorough and professional officer, whose track
record speaks volume of his competence, Governor Dickson expressed
confidence that, the command under the leadership of AVM Onuh would
record greater achievements.
He noted that, the strategic investments already made by the Nigerian Air
Force would not only promote infrastructural development, but also enhance
the operational capability of its personnel in combating crime and
emergencies.
While assuring the Mobility Command of his administration’s continued
support towards sustaining the existing peace, the Governor reiterated
government’s policy of zero tolerance on criminal activities in the state.
Speaking earlier, the Air Officer Commanding, Mobility Command, Air Vice
Marshall Stehpen Ikpletu Onuh, had said the purpose of the visit was to
inform Governor Dickson of his posting to the command.
Air Vice Marshal Onuh expressed the determination of his command to
collaborate with other security agencies to enforce law and order in the
state as well as defend democracy in the country.
